Controls on the system and remote control

1ECO POWER STANDBY-ON (2)

switches the system on or to standby/Eco-power standby.

PAUSEÅ ....... interrupts recording or playback.

!OPEN/CLOSE ç

opens/closes the CD door.

2 SCAN

 

for DAB

(press and hold) to start a full

 

scan process to search for all

 

local DAB stations.

.................................

(press briefly) to start a quick

 

scan process to search for DAB

 

stations.

3PROGRAM

for CD/USB

programmes tracks.

for Tuner

programmes radio stations

 

manually or automatically.

for DAB

programmes DAB radio stations

 

manually or automatically.

4DBB (Dynamic Bass Boost)

– enhances the bass.

5USB DIRECT

jack for the external USB mass storage device.

6 SOURCE

selects the respective sound source: DAB/FM, DISC, USB,TAPE or AUX.

7Mode Selection

2;

starts or interrupts CD playback.

9............................. stops CD playback or erases a

CD programme.

ALBUM/PRESET 4 3

for radio

selects a preset radio station.

for MP3 disc

selects an album.

TUNING 4 ¢

for Tuner

tunes to radio stations.

for CD/MP3/USB selects a desired track.

.................................

(press and hold) to search

 

backward and forward.

for clock/timer

adjusts the hours and minutes,

 

for the clock/timer function.

8VOLUME (VOL -/+ )

– adjusts the volume level.

9 iR SENSOR

– infrared sensor for remote control.

0Tape Deck Operation RECORD● ... starts recording.

PLAY 2 ............ starts playback.

SEARCHà / á fast rewinds/winds the tape.

STOP•OPENÇ0

................................. stops the tape; opens the tape

AUX jack (located on the back panel)

connects an external source (3.5 mm socket)

Headphone (located on the back panel)

connects headphones

Controls available on the remote control only

@CLOCK

sets the clock function.

# REPEAT/ST.

for CD/MP3/USB

repeats a track/disc/all

programmed tracks.

 

for FM

sets stereo or mono sound

mode.

$TIMER

sets the timer function.

% ALB+/-

for MP3/USB

selects an album.

^Numeric Keypad (0-9)

for CD/MP3/USB

selects a track directly.

for TUNER

selects a preset radio station

directly.

 

&SHIFT

inputs a number larger than 10 (used together with the Numerical Keypad).

*SMART SCAN

autoscans for DAB frequencies.

( INFO./RDS

for FM

displays RDS information.

for DAB

displays INFO messages.

)SHUFFLE

plays disc tracks in random order.

¡ SLEEP

activates/deactivates or selects the sleeper time.

MUTE

interrupts and resumes sound reproduction

£ DISPLAY

for CD/MP3-CD........ displays disk information

during playback.

INTRO

for CD/MP3/USB..... starts scanning of all tracks

in a disc.

DSC (Digital Sound Control)

selects the desired sound effect: FLAT, CLASSIC, JAZZ, POP or ROCK.
